- The distance between Windhoek, Namibia and Lawrence, Ks, Usa is approximately 13,428 km or 8,345 mi.
- To reach Windhoek in this distance one would set out from Lawrence, Ks bearing 95.3°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Windhoek bearing 123.1° or ESE .
- Windhoek has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Lawrence, Ks has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Windhoek is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ome whereas Lawrence, Ks is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 5.9 °C (10.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.9 °C (32.2°F) less in Windhoek.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 627.6 mm (24.7 in) less which is equivalent to 627.6 l/m² (15.4 US gal/ft²) or 6,276,000 l/ha (670,946 US gal/ac) less. About 3/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.3° higher in Windhoek than in Lawrence, Ks.
